📖 About This Game

Egyptian mythology indicates that each deceased was brought before Osiris in a trial in the Duat. During this process Anubis weighed the heart of the deceased in a scale, in one pan he placed the heart and in the other a feather. If the heart was lighter than the feather, the sentence was favorable and the deceased was assured of eternal life. If it was heavier than the feather, which implied impurity, it meant the definitive end of life. In this game you must roll the dice and draw the mythical symbols on the mural of judgment, overcome the challenge and appear before Anubis with your score to know the fate of your soul. Anubis is a game developed for 12th Roll & Write Game Design Contest with a duration of 10 to 15 minutes.
